2012 Chevrolet Volt problems
Owners have filed 359 complaints about the 2012 Chevrolet Volt with NHTSA. Electrical system accounts for 24.2% of them — narrowly the most common, ahead of air bags at 24.2%.

Severity
Of those complaints, 11 describe a crash, 2 describe a fire and 15 report an injury.
Reading the numbers
Across the 6 model years of the Chevrolet Volt in this data, 2012 draws comparatively few complaints; 2017 is the outlier year.
Filings have fallen off, 23 in the last three years against 61 in the three before. That is normal as a generation leaves the road.
The median odometer reading at the time of complaint was 76,500 miles.
In owners' own words
My "service airbag soon" light has come on for the passenger side and requires a replacement of the passenger presence sensor and module. I have been quoted by the chevy dealer at $897 before tax. This has been reported by many other people before. Due to the sensor malfunctioning and not knowing if there is or isn't a passenger in the seat the airbag may or may not be active. This is extremely dangerous. Air bags · reported at 120,000 miles
Vehicle displaying service airbag warning. Was told by dealer the passenger airbag will not deploy unless a $1000 part is ordered and installed. This is a critical safety device and should be covered as a safety recall. This warning appears upon starting the vehicle and remains on. The dealer stated the passenger sensing module shorted out internally. The vehicle currently has 124k miles on it. Air bags · reported at 125,000 miles
The service airbag light comes on for no apparent reason. It doesn't matter if someone is sitting in the seat or not. If someone is in the seat when this happen the airbag is not armed so it would not deploy in an accident. I am the original owner, it was purchased in october 2011 and has over 90,000 miles on it. This is an important safety issue since the airbag won't deploy during an accident. Air bags · reported at 80,000 miles
